Hwang Ba-wool, husband of Baby V.O.X's Kan Mi-yeon, expressed strong dissatisfaction over his allowance being frozen for six years.

Recently released preview footage from tvN STORY's 'Kim Chang-ok Show 3' depicted the couple discussing their concerns.

In the video, host Hwang Je-seong mentioned, 'Baby V.O.X has recently made headlines as a complete group' while referencing their performance as a complete group for the first time in 14 years at the KBS2 Song Festival.

Kan Mi-yeon said, 'It has been 14 years since we gathered, and 14 years ago, when I had a solo performance, the members supported me. And as a complete group, it has been nearly 20 years since we stood on stage. I was so happy to be together, and I never expected such a big reaction. I was happy to have many members.'

'The person who reported to 'Kim Chang-ok Show 3' was none other than husband Hwang Ba-wool. Hwang Ba-wool revealed, 'My allowance has been frozen for six years,' stating he receives 500,000 won a month. Hwang Je-seong showed sympathy, saying, 'I didn't know you were walking on a thorny path because of your allowance.'

Hwang Ba-wool discussed the setting of his 500,000 won allowance, saying, 'I went on 'Please Take Care of My Refrigerator' with my wife, and at that time, my wife gave me 300,000 won. However, Ahn Jung-hwan said, 'This amount is not enough for a person to live on, so it should be 500,000 won,' which is how it increased.'

Hwang Ba-wool stated, 'Before marriage, my wife was in charge, and I started as a deputy. After getting married, I was promoted to Head of Team, but I failed to negotiate a proposal for Deputy Minister.' In particular, Hwang Ba-wool expressed sadness, saying, 'My wife is aware of all my income. I cannot have anything hidden from her.'

Meanwhile, Hwang Ba-wool and Kan Mi-yeon got married in 2019.
